HOR Approves Federal Polytechnics’ Budgets.

The House of Representatives Committee on Federal Polytechnics and Higher Technical Education has approved budget performance reports from federal polytechnics across Nigeria. During a budget session attended by rectors and other top officials of federal polytechnics at the National Assembly Complex, Abuja, committee members also raised concerns about staffing and compliance at the Computer Professionals Registration Council of Nigeria, CPN. Reps Panel Issues Final Summons To REA MD, NEP Head

The House of Representatives Committee on Renewable Energy has issued a final summon to the Managing Director of the Rural Electrification Agency, REA, Abba Abubakar Aliyu, and the Head of the Nigeria Electrification Programme, NEP, Olufemi Akinyelure, over their failure to appear before it. Airport Toll Gates Go Cashless As FAAN Curbs Revenue Leakages

The Federal Airports Authority of Nigeria, FAAN, says it has fully enforced electronic payment systems across the Nation's airports in a bid to eliminate revenue leakages and improve financial accountability. Zelensky Fears Trump’s Iran War Could Hurt Ukraine

President Volodymyr Zelensky has warned that the war in the Middle East could leave Ukraine struggling to source air defence missiles. He also said there was "a risk" Ukraine's allies could be distracted by the conflict, and forget his country's defence against Russia's full-scale invasion. Mexican Drug Lord El Mencho Buried In Golden Coffin

Infamous Mexican drug lord Nemesio Oseguera Cervantes, also known as "El Mencho", was buried in a golden casket by his family on Monday. The cartel leader died after being wounded in a firefight between his bodyguards and Mexican special forces personnel deployed to capture him in late February. India’s Top Court Upset Over Junior Judge’s Fake AI Orders

India's Supreme Court has threatened legal consequences after a judge was found to have adjudicated on a property dispute using fake judgements generated by artificial intelligence. The top court, which was responding to an appeal by the defendants, will now examine the ruling given by the lower court in the southern state of Andhra Pradesh. Six US Soldiers Killed In Iranian Strike On Kuwait Base

Six American soldiers were killed in an Iranian strike against a military facility in Kuwait on Sunday, the US has confirmed. US Central Command originally said three soldiers died in the incident but officials confirmed on Monday that the death toll had doubled, after one person succumbed to their injuries and two more bodies were found in the rubble.
